Health and Wellbeing of Western Australian Adults 2010
The WA Department of Health released its summary of adult data from the Health and Wellbeing Surveillance Survey (HWSS) on 16 July 2011. The HWSS is a continuous data collection system which was developed by the Department of Health to monitor the health and wellbeing of Western Australians. This report presents what WA adults aged 16 years and over were saying about their health and wellbeing in 2010.
